Tulsa Gas Technologies, Inc. TULSA, OKLAHOMA USA

How do we pay for it? Pure economics, CNG in OK runs from $.79 to $1.59 per gallon Current State tax credits Current Federal excise tax credits Current Federal Income tax credits Congestion Mitigation and Air Quality Program (CMAQ) Private LDC rebates Diesel Emissions Reduction Program DERA

How Did Oklahoma do it Friendly Government policy Governor Fallen request for CNG every 100 miles Large State fleet. Large concentration of oil and gas companies that participated in CNG. $100 dollar spike in oil Consistent cheap natural gas prices OEM vehicles from the dealer Jump start from the LDC (ONG)

Where do we go from here? LDCs must continue to promote CNG LDC should urge there suppliers and vendor to participate in CNG. Each vehicle is more load than a single family home, Look what LDCs spends to market gas water heaters.

Where can I do to promote CNG Drive your vehicle, Talk to people. Look at your personal vehicle as a candidate for CNG, Not all vehicles are good candidates. Talk to your congressman, Federal and State. Promote the environmental benefits of CNG Promote the domestic energy benefit of CNG

How can our government support CNG Continue to provide a fair marketplace for CNG Support domestic Energy policy Maintain their alternative fueled vehicle fleet Remove the Renewable Fuels Act and replace it with a Domestic Energy Act.

How did we (TGT) do it Provide fair pricing for good equipment Maintain our stations above our customers expectations. Provide education for our employee to tell our story Understand the local market before you try to take on the world with CNG stations

How has technology changed CNG Remote Monitoring of compression equipment Improved compressor life Fuel injection of Engines Better oil recovery systems on compressors Better pricing per CFM of compression
